(260429) -- ADDIS ABABA, April 29, 2026 (Xinhua) -- An aerial photo taken on April 29, 2026 shows the electric heavy-duty trucks at the construction site of the Bishoftu International Airport, near Bishoftu town in the Oromia regional state of Ethiopia. China Communications Construction Company (CCCC) on Wednesday introduced 50 electric heavy-duty trucks to Ethiopia's mega airport project site, promoting green mobility and development in the country's logistics and construction sectors.
